The purpose of this study was to analyze the somatotypes and body compositions in korean middle and high school students. Total 165 students, which were randomly selected, were composed of 144 male and 165 female in middle school, and 222 male and 154 female in high school. The results were as follows. 1. The average somatotype of the 1st students in middle school were (4.32, 4.26, 3.10, Mesomorph-endomorph; C type) in males and (5.44, 2.03, 2.75, Endomorphic mesomorph; L type) in females, that of the 2nd students were (4.58, 4.07, 2.87, Centrl; M type) in males and (5.20, 4.00, 2.69; Mesomorphic endomorph; B type) in females, and that of the 3rd students were (3.89, 3.3:x, 3.85, Central; M type) in males and (6.35, 4.53, 2.18, Mesomorphic endomorph; B type) in females. The average somatotype of the 1st students in high school were (3.89, 4.05, 3.15, Central M type) in males and (7.81, 4.08, 2.70, Mesomorphic endomorph B type) in females, that of the 2nd students were (4.17, 3.67, 2.88, Mesomorph endomorph; B type) in males and (7.03, 3.52, 3.15, Balanced endomorph; A type) in females, that of the 3rd students were (4.28, 3.26, 2.83, Balanced endomorph A type) in males and (7.71, 3.48, 2.70, Mesomorphic endomorph; B type) in females. 2. Fat(%)s of body composition in middle school students were decreased in males and increased in females, but in high school students were increased in males and decreased in females, as the age of these were increasing. Fat(%)s were statistically different between sex(p<0.0001). 3. The somatotypes of males in middle school were 25 students in Central(M type) and 121 students in Endomorphic endomorph(L type), but those of females were 54 students in Mesomorphic endomorph(B type) and 46 students in Ectomorphic endomorph(L type). The somatotypes of males in high school were 34 students in Central(M type) and 28 students in Endomorphic ectomorph(G type), but those of females were 73 students in Mesomorphic endomorph(B type) and 46 students in Ectomorphic endomorph(L type). From 13 types of somatotypes, Balanced mesomorph(E type) was not in male students, and Balanced mesomorph(E type), Ectomorphic mesomorph(F type) and Mesomorph-ectomorph(G type) were not in female students. 4. Correlation coefficience between somatotype factor and body composition were similar trend in middle and high school students. Fat(%) were highly correlated with body weight (r=0.61/0.42), endomorphy(1st component, r=0.92/0.96), mesomorphy(2nd component, r=0.45/0.71) and ectomorphy(3rd component, r=-0.64/-0.68). The negative correlation of above was caused by fat type, fat(kg) and body weight.
